Overview

Field Value
Gene ID LotjaGi2g1v0435800
Transcript ID LotjaGi2g1v0435800.1
Related isoforms 2
Lotus japonicus genome version Gifu v1.2
Description Nuclear transport factor 2 (NTF2) family protein; TAIR: AT5G41470.1 Nuclear transport factor 2 (NTF2) family protein; Swiss-Prot: sp|B5ZAG0|MINC_HELPG Probable septum site-determining protein MinC; TrEMBL-Plants: tr|K7K592|K7K592_SOYBN Uncharacterized protein; Found in the gene: LotjaGi2g1v0435800
Working Lj name n.a.
